The practice for today is to sit for 20 or 30 minutes and find the Now in your experience. Here is one way to assist you to do that.
Think of the past, the distant past, the recent past, and the more recent past, up to the present past, the last fleeting moment that you can perceive.
Think of the future, the distant future, the near future, and the closest future, up to the present future, the next moment to come.
Somewhere between the last fleeting moment and the next moment is now.
